Infrared optics are demanded for specific lasers emitting at extended wavelengths – such as CO2 lasers Functioning at 10.six μm. Mainly because of the superior power ranges, it is essential to succeed in really lower absorption losses of laser optics.

e., reasonably sluggish vibrations of its lattice. Ordinarily, that is the scenario for materials with somewhat major constituents. Concurrently, this sort of materials typically exhibit a little band hole Power, which leads to solid absorption for shorter wavelengths: the two edges in the transparency variety are shifted in direction of for a longer period wavelengths. Therefore, these materials often show sturdy absorption inside the noticeable spectral location. A number of them search yellow or orange on account of absorption only inside the blue region, while others are even absolutely opaque.

From Determine 1b, the hardness of the TMR (fourteen–thirty GPa) is much higher than that of the reflective metals Al, Ag and Au (~0.5 GPa), but their reflectivity (forty–eighty%) is way beneath that of such metals (90–98%). This explains why TMRs were basically excluded from your ‘radar display’ from the seek for infrared-reflective coatings. How to appreciably enhance the reflectivity of a TMR will be the key to resolving The problem of needing a substantial longevity plus a high reflectivity. Making the most of the structural features of TMRs, we propose two methods to Increase the reflectivity of TMR movies. A single system would be to deposit multilayer movies on a tough TMR base to boost the reflectivity (Figure one). These multilayer movies are attained by alternately depositing a clear layer A and also a clear layer B on the tough TMR movie, particularly, TMR/A/B/..

Germanium actually took off with the event click here in the transistor, a strong condition Model in the triode valve. Right here a small current can be utilized to regulate a bigger 1, amplifying a sign or performing as a change. Germanium transistors were being quite common, but now are actually replaced by silicon.
